Capitol's edition on
Freddie Jackson in its
Classic Masters series ranks quite low on the scale compared to others available on the smooth soul singer. Despite delivering the biggest of
Jackson's mid-'80s hits -- "Rock Me Tonight (For Old Times Sake)," "You Are My Lady," "Hey Lover" -- the disc fails to catch many of their charting companions: "Nice 'n' Slow," "Do Me Again," "He'll Never Love You (Like I Do)," or "Jam Tonight." The omissions fortunately don't extend to his two excellent covers of Philly soul chestnuts, "Me and Mrs. Jones" and "If You Don't Know Me by Now."
